"Lumi is one of the top three best sushi restaurants I have ever been to. It is also among my top three favorite restaurants in San Diego. Located on a rooftop in the Gas Lamp district, the restaurant itself is an experience worth having. The food is amazing and exceptionally unique, blending Japanese and Peruvian cuisines seamlessly under the direction of Michelin-Starred chef Akira Back. We started with the Akira Back Pizza, then enjoyed a variety of Lumi Specialty Rolls and Nigiri. My personal favorites were the Surf N Turf roll and the Red Snapper Nigiri. For dessert, we tried both the Mochi and the AB Cigar, both of which were delightful. The cocktails are original and inspired by Japanese flavors, and they also offer Sake flights and a wide range of other drinks. To top it all off, our server Tim was exceptional. He was charming, knowledgeable, and provided excellent recommendations to ensure we had the best dining experience possible. While Lumi is an incredible restaurant, Tim truly enhanced our experience and guided us to make the most of what it has to offer."

I had an amazing experience at Lumi! The food was fantastic, especially the Nazo 9 Box which was a unique and delicious treat. The fish was of high quality and the Peruvian Asian sauces added a fun twist to each dish. We also enjoyed two bartender's choice gin drinks, which were creative and tailored to our preferences. Our server, Sage, provided excellent care and recommendations despite being new. I highly recommend Lumi for anyone seeking exceptional sushi in the Gaslamp area.

This was my first time at Lumi and since I am allergic to seafood, I was able to review all of the non-seafood items. We sat at the bar, which had plenty of room for two people ordering dinner. There was no need to wait for a table, as the bar staff were attentive and we did not feel like we were lacking anything. I ordered the house slushy, which was tasty and not too sweet. We also tried the beef tartare, chicken karaage, miso soup, and then we ran out of stomach space. We saved some room for a sake flight with mochi dessert at the end.
